What progress have the WTD projects achieved compared with other parts of the NHS?

0

Answer The WTD diagnostic project has focussed on 11 Trusts who are estimated to have increased the number of doctors working a maximum 48 hour week by almost a fifth within a six month period. The figure for the NHS in England is estimated to be 5% (using New Deal monitoring information). The first of the EWTD 2009 pilots has successfully completed at Countess of Chester Trust. H@N services showing reduced patient mortality following implementation in South Devon and the Homerton.
